At christmas my wife's grandmother (83) struggled to understand how to play a game of bowling and needed constant tuition to even get the ball to go down the lane. She was beaten badly and I felt a little sorry for her. She had one game before retiring saying she was perhaps too old.
On New Years eve she was back and demanded a rematch. She said that what she needed to do had sunk in over the last couple of days. She bowled a 190+ game and beat all of us :D!
